Measure for measure was first published in the 1623 first folio and that text serves as the source for all subsequent editions of the play the play was reprinted in the 1632 second folio, but the copy of f2 digitized by the folger is one formerly owned and censored by the jesuit college in vallodolid, spain. The earliest authoritative text available for measure for measure was published in the first folio edition of shakespeares plays dated 1623. Originally published in the first folio of 1623, where it was listed as a comedy, the plays first recorded performance occurred in 1604.
